Kinds Of Exercise Bikes
Stationary bicycle come in numerous styles, each designed to accommodate different fitness needs and preferences. Here are the main types:
Type of Exercise BikeDescriptionBest ForUpright BikesFeature a conventional cycling position and adjustable seatsGeneral fitness and endurance trainingRecumbent BikesHave a reclined seat position that offers back supportThose with back issues or recovering from injurySpin BikesSturdy bikes for high-intensity interval training (HIIT) and spin classesSpin lovers and intense workoutsAir BikesUse a fan to offer resistance and strength based upon user effortAdvanced fitness instructors and strength structure exercisesBenefits of Using an Exercise Bike1. Cardiovascular Fitness
Stationary bicycle supply an outstanding cardiovascular exercise. They help reinforce the heart and lungs, increase endurance, and enhance total fitness.
2. Low Impact
Cycling is a low-impact exercise, lessening tension on the joints. This makes exercise bikes suitable for individuals with joint issues or those fixing up from injuries.
3. Weight Management
Routine usage of exercise bikes promotes calorie burning, which can aid in weight-loss or upkeep when combined with a balanced diet plan.
4. Convenience
Exercise bikes can be used in your home, getting rid of travel time to the gym. This convenience causes more consistent workouts.
5. Adjustable Resistance
Lots of exercise bikes feature adjustable resistance levels, allowing users to tailor their exercises to their personal fitness levels and objectives.

How frequently should I use a stationary bicycle?
For optimal outcomes, go for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ic exercise or 75 minutes of vigorous exercise per week, which can be broken down into workable sessions.
2. Can I reduce weight utilizing a stationary bicycle?
Yes, cycling can assist burn calories and assistance weight reduction when accompanied by a well balanced diet. The rate of weight reduction depends on intensity, duration, and frequency of exercises.
3. Is it safe for seniors to use exercise bikes?
Definitely! Stationary bicycle provide a low-impact choice that is mild on the joints, making them suitable for elders. Nevertheless, consultation with a doctor for individualized suggestions is a good exercise bicycle idea.
4. Do I need to use special shoes for biking?
While you can utilize routine athletic shoes, some bikes come with SPD-compatible pedals, which are created for cycling shoes that clip into the pedals for boosted stability and effectiveness.
